Category Details
Term Origin Emerging from online discussions, particularly on platforms like 4chan and Reddit, Clown World gained popularity as a way to describe the perceived absurdity and decline of Western societies and its cultural norms.
Key Characteristics
  • Perceived Absurdity: A sense that societal norms and values are illogical or nonsensical.
  • Cultural Decay: A belief in the erosion of traditional values, social cohesion, and moral standards.
  • Political Polarization: Increased division and conflict between different political ideologies.
  • Media Manipulation: Distrust of mainstream media and the belief in biased reporting or the spread of misinformation.
  • Social Engineering: Claims of deliberate attempts to change social structures or individual behavior.
Online Presence
  • Hashtags: #ClownWorld is frequently used on various social media platforms, including Twitter (X) and Instagram.
  • Accounts: Numerous accounts and pages are dedicated to the theme, sharing memes, commentary, and videos.
  • Communities: Online forums and groups are dedicated to discussing the concept and related topics.
Common Themes
  • Critiques of political correctness, identity politics, and social justice movements.
  • Concerns about immigration, multiculturalism, and globalization.
  • Skepticism towards scientific consensus and mainstream narratives.
  • Criticism of media bias and the influence of corporations and government.
Criticisms and Concerns
  • Potential for Misinformation: The term is often associated with the spread of conspiracy theories and false information.
  • Promoting Division: It can contribute to social and political polarization.
  • Amplifying Prejudice: The term and its associated content may reinforce harmful stereotypes and biases.
  • Normalizing Extremism: It may be used to normalize extreme views and ideologies.
